About The Position

The Supervisor, Building Electrification Programs, is responsible for leading a team of program managers in executing and overseeing the implementation of the building electrification portfolio strategy and delivery plans, including oversight of the budget, energy savings goals (TSB), cost effectiveness, program key performance indicators, oversight of contracts with 3rd party implementers, ensuring compliance with data privacy mandates and regulatory compliance for building electrification and energy efficiency programs. With the objective of developing and implementing programs that support the growing adoption of building electrification across PG&E’s territory, the role leads the cross-functional collaboration to understand and address customer needs, industry direction, business impacts and company vision; improving program operations and outcomes. The building electrification portfolio includes residential and non-residential resource acquisition, equity, and market support programs delivered by third party implementers. The portfolio includes residential equity and zonal electrification pilots, residential load management pilots focused on testing impacts of daily load shifting, as well as programs focused on accelerating electrification across commercial and public sectors. This position is hybrid, working from your remote office and your assigned work location based on business need. The work location is Oakland, CA.
